‘Entire Country Stands with Punjab’: Delhi CM Rekha Gupta Joins BJP’s Anti-Drug Yatra, Targets AAP

She said fighting drug abuse needs families, officials and society, as the BJP’s four-route campaign will cover about 4,000 km across Punjab.

  • On Saturday, Delhi Chief Minister Rekha Gupta joined the Bharatiya Janata Party's "Nasha Mukt Punjab Yatra" in Fatehgarh Sahib, criticizing the ruling Aam Aadmi Party for failing to tackle the state's drug problem.
  • Since assuming power in 2022, the AAP government promised to eliminate drugs within three months but has extended the deadline six times, leading Gupta to argue the party cannot realistically resolve the crisis.
  • Flagged off by party national president Nitin Nabin on Friday, the statewide campaign spans four routes covering around 4,000 km and all 117 Punjab Assembly constituencies before culminating in Jalandhar on Sept. 30.
  • Describing Kejriwal as the "super Chief Minister of Punjab," Gupta alleged the AAP leadership misused public resources and stated the 13-day Yatra will "expose" the former Delhi leader.
  • The BJP is positioning the drug issue as a central pillar of its outreach ahead of the 2027 Punjab Assembly election, with Gupta emphasizing that protecting youth requires collective efforts from families and society.
